Leg 12 Wings Receives a New Engine and We Continue to Explore We've never been more anxious since we started on our big Pacific crossing back in 2013! We've paid for an engine and, if things work correctly, we have an Hungarian mechanic in Papeete, Tahiti, who will accept the engine from the shipping company and store it until we arrive from the US. We arrive in French Polynesia, commission the boat, splash her, and sail to Papeete where our mechanic and Bill will remove the old Nanni engine and replace it with a brand new Beta engine. Bill has been working on the project for two years, so he certainly hopes that he's thought of everything! A Day at the Dock and We Begin Our Engine Work
